I'm deeply interested in how people make meaning of their lives, especially during times of challenge and change. My work is rooted in curiosity, reflection, and the belief that healing happens through relationship and awareness. Before entering the mental health field, I studied science, spent years immersed in visual art, and continue to work as an independent watercolor artist.

I bring extensive training in trauma-informed and somatic approaches, including yoga, trauma-sensitive yoga, Somatic Experiencing, and addiction counseling. I have taught in settings ranging from wilderness therapy to correctional facilities and value diverse perspectives on healing and resilience. Clients often describe my presence as grounded, calm, and enthusiastic.
